A new access to the 6,8-dioxabicyclo[3.2.1]octane ring system using a three-component reaction: Enantioselective synthesis of (+)-iso- exo -brevicomin
Bouziane, Asmae,Régnier, Thomas,Carreaux, Fran?ois,Carboni, Bertrand,Bruneau, Christian,Renaud, Jean-Luc
experimental part, p. 207 - 210 (2010/04/02)
The combination of a catalytic hetero-Diels-Alder-allylboration sequence and a ruthenium-catalyzed isomerization of an allylic alcohol moiety as key steps open a new route for the asymmetric synthesis of 6,8-dioxabicyclo[3.2.1] octane subunits. The application of this strategy to the synthesis of (+)-iso-exo-brevicomin is also reported. Georg Thieme Verlag Stuttgart - New York.
